- <?php
- namespace Complex;
- use PHPUnit\Framework\TestCase;
- abstract class BaseTestAbstract extends TestCase
- {
- // Saved php.ini precision, so that we can adjust the setting
- private static $precision;
- /**
- * @beforeClass
- */
- public static function setPrecision()
- {
- self::$precision = ini_set('precision', 16);
- }
- /**
- * @afterClass
- */
- public static function resetPrecision()
- {
- ini_set('precision', self::$precision);
- }
- // Overload the older setExpectedException() method from PHPUnit, converting to the newer
- // expectException() and expectExceptionMessage() methods if available
- // (for backward compatibility with PHPUnit when testing against PHP versions prior to PHP7)
- public function setExpectedException($exception, $message = '', $code = null)
- {
- if (!method_exists($this, 'expectException')) {
- return parent::setExpectedException($exception, $message);
- }
- $this->expectException($exception);
- if (!empty($message)) {
- $this->expectExceptionMessage($message);
- }
- }
- protected function getAssertionPrecision($value)
- {
- if ($value === 0.0) {
- return \pow(10, -10);
- } elseif ($value > 10) {
- return \pow(10, -8);
- }
- return 1.0e-11;
- }
- protected function complexNumberAssertions($expected, $result)
- {
- if (is_numeric($expected)) {
- $this->assertEqualsWithDelta(
- $expected,
- $result->getReal(),
- $this->getAssertionPrecision($expected),
- 'Numeric Assertion'
- );
- } else {
- $expected = new Complex($expected);
- $this->assertEqualsWithDelta(
- $expected->getReal(),
- $result->getReal(),
- $this->getAssertionPrecision($expected->getReal()),
- 'Real Component'
- );
- $this->assertEqualsWithDelta(
- $expected->getImaginary(),
- $result->getImaginary(),
- $this->getAssertionPrecision($expected->getImaginary()),
- 'Imaginary Component'
- );
- }
- }
